Transaction 511601bd996fb00e2dabae1fa0cc24e85a0d77f131c7d5d9d226fe6a52cd6f4f
1 Input
1 Output
-
511601bd996fb00e2dabae1fa0cc24e85a0d77f131c7d5d9d226fe6a52cd6f4f:0
- value
- 51668
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b579c78c3ed217048775d78e5200ee2496088c52 OP_EQUAL
- address
- 3JEa7emLSsqHTVaLuLhMbbrxqR3cm1moRr